Output 71dc24b2281ce1cccc009995cc27ffe268a77c66425e3f14a67bb87e17f6efea:0

value
6982266748959
script pubkey
OP_0 OP_PUSHBYTES_20 3c3e20dbbf3d19e3c9784b4d57103dafc5740df9
address
tb1q8slzpkal85v78jtcfdx4wypa4lzhgr0e3mq980
transaction
71dc24b2281ce1cccc009995cc27ffe268a77c66425e3f14a67bb87e17f6efea
confirmations
130407
spent
true